Wave Trading
Wave trading is an advanced trading strategy that leverages market waves to predict future price movements. This approach, rooted in Elliott Wave Theory, enables traders to identify trends and potential reversals, making it a powerful tool for both novice and experienced traders. In this article, we will explore the fundamentals of wave trading, its principles, strategies, and benefits, ensuring a comprehensive understanding of this trading method.
Introduction
What is Wave Trading?
Wave trading is a technique used to analyze financial markets by identifying patterns or “waves” in price movements. These waves represent the collective behavior of market participants and can be used to predict future market trends.
Historical Background
Wave trading is primarily based on Elliott Wave Theory, developed by Ralph Nelson Elliott in the 1930s. Elliott observed that markets move in repetitive cycles or waves, influenced by investor psychology.
Understanding Elliott Wave Theory
Basic Principles
Elliott Wave Theory is built on the idea that market prices move in a series of five waves in the direction of the main trend, followed by three corrective waves in the opposite direction.
Wave Patterns
Impulse Waves
Impulse waves consist of five waves moving in the direction of the main trend. These waves are labeled 1, 2, 3, 4, and 5.
Corrective Waves
Corrective waves consist of three waves moving against the main trend. These waves are labeled A, B, and C.
Wave Degrees
Elliott Wave Theory recognizes multiple degrees of waves, ranging from very large, multi-year waves to very small, intraday waves. Understanding these degrees is crucial for accurate wave counting and market predictions.
How to Identify Waves
Technical Analysis Tools
Using technical analysis tools such as Fibonacci retracements, trend lines, and moving averages can help identify and confirm wave patterns.
Wave Counting
Accurate wave counting is essential in wave trading. Traders must learn to distinguish between impulse and corrective waves and correctly identify wave structures.
Common Mistakes
Common mistakes in wave trading include misidentifying waves and forcing wave counts to fit a preconceived notion. Continuous practice and analysis are required to master wave counting.
Wave Trading Strategies
Trend Following
Wave trading can be used to follow the trend by entering trades in the direction of the impulse waves and exiting during corrective waves.
Counter-Trend Trading
Advanced traders may use wave trading to trade against the trend, entering trades during corrective waves and exiting during impulse waves.
Using Fibonacci Ratios
Fibonacci ratios are integral to wave trading, helping traders identify potential support and resistance levels. Common ratios used include 38.2%, 50%, and 61.8%.
